The Calgary Stampede is a not-for-profit community organization that preserves and promotes our western heritage, cultures, and community spirit with a vision to create a world-class, year-round gathering place for the community. Exemplifying the theme, We're Greatest Together, the Stampede is one of the most respected volunteer-based organizations in the world governed by a Board of Directors with over 2,500 passionate volunteers and 1,200 year-round employees.
As an organization that exists for the benefit of the community, inclusion and equity are woven into our core values of western hospitality, pride of place, integrity, and commitment to the community. The world-class, year-round gathering place we have built for the community also welcomes visitors from around the world and those who are new to the local community. We know that blending diverse cultures with our long-standing traditions makes community spirit thrive.
Position Summary
The Calgary Stampede is seeking an analytical and solution focused individual to join our Business Services team in the role of an ERP Business Analyst. The ERP business Analyst is pivotal in implementing, configuring, and maintaining our ERP system. Collaborating with numerous teams, the role ensures successful deployment, conducts system customization, handles maintenance, and troubleshoots issues. Responsibilities span data management, user training, and stakeholder collaboration for process optimization. The Analyst generates insightful reports, showcasing strong analytical and communication skills.
Closing Date:
November 26th, 2025
Key Responsibilities
Responsibilities of this role include, but are not limited to:
Business Analysis & Requirements Management
Analyze business processes within assigned functional areas (operations, finance, guest services).
Conduct stakeholder interviews and requirements gathering sessions.
Document current state processes and identify improvement opportunities.
Translate business requirements into detailed ERP module specifications.
Validate proposed solutions with department stakeholders.
System Configuration & Testing
Configure Momentus ERP modules according to approved specifications.
Develop test scenarios and coordinate user acceptance testing.
Execute system testing protocols and document results.
Resolve configuration issues and coordinate with Momentus support as needed.
Maintain test environments and data integrity within Momentus.
Daily System Administration & User Support
Monitor daily ERP system performance and availability.
Manage user accounts and security within Momentus.
Respond to support tickets and resolve system issues.
Provide technical support for ERP functionality.
Coordinate with Momentus support for updates and maintenance.
Assist users with system navigation and troubleshooting.
Project Support & Implementation
Participate in ERP implementation projects and system upgrades.
Coordinate project activities across multiple departments.
Track project milestones and deliverables.
Assist with change management and user adoption initiatives.
Support go-live activities and post-implementation stabilization.
Training & User Support
Develop training materials, job aids, and user documentation.
Conduct training sessions for end-users and new user orientations.
Provide ongoing support for ERP functionality questions.
Maintain knowledge base articles and FAQ resources.
Elevate complex or cross-functional ERP matters to leadership or the designated technical authority for further action.
Data Management & Reporting
Process routine data uploads and system integrations.
Monitor data quality and integrity across ERP modules.
Execute data cleanup and maintenance activities.
Generate standard and ad-hoc reports for stakeholders.
Analyze system performance metrics and usage patterns.
Recommend data cleanup and optimization activities.
Maintain reporting templates and dashboards.
Process Documentation & Compliance
Document business processes and system workflows.
Update SOPs and user guides.
Record system changes and configuration updates.
Ensure compliance with internal controls and audit requirements.
Maintain change management documentation.
Coordinate with Senior ERP Business Analyst on system modifications.
Special Event & High-Volume Support
Provide extended system support during major events and peak periods.
Monitor system performance during high-volume operations.
Coordinate with event management teams on system needs.
Ensure payment processing systems remain operational during events.
Assist with event-specific reporting requirements.
Qualifications
Degree in Business Administration, Information Systems, or a related field (or equivalent experience).
Strong analytical and problem-solving skills.
Excellent written and verbal communication abilities.
Proficiency with project management tools and methodologies.
Knowledge of Momentus ERP modules and business process optimization.
Minimum 5 years of ERP business analysis experience.
Demonstrated experience in translating business requirements into system specifications.
Experience supporting ERP system configuration, testing, and user support.
Experience participating in ERP projects, upgrades, and change management initiatives.
Working Conditions
Willingness to work a flexible schedule during peak periods.
Occasional lifting up to 20 lbs, pushing, crouching, bending, kneeling and reaching.
Fast-paced environment, work under pressure, attention to detail and visual acuity.
Combination of sitting, walking and occasional standing for extended periods.
Occasional repetitive arm, hand and finger movements.
Office environment with occasional exposure to animals in action, noise, dust, fumes, gases, odours, animal dander, and changes in temperature.
Benefits
The Calgary Stampede offers a unique and exciting work environment, an excellent total compensation package and the opportunity for advancement and employee training.
To Apply
To apply, please submit your resume.
All applicants are thanked in advance and advised that only those selected for interviews will be contacted.
Beware of fraud agents! do not pay money to get a job
MNCJobz.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.